Frank O. Baker, 96, of Kingsland passed away on January 9, 2021 in Kingsland, Texas.

Frank was born December 27, 1924 in Plainview, Texas as the only child to E.F. Baker and Kyle 0. Baker. He graduated from Plainview High School in 1943, served three years in the U.S. Navy during WWII, and received a BBA from Baylor University in 1949. Frank and Barbara Jeane Goode married in Plainview on June 14, 1949.

Frank was a land man for Phillips Petroleum, owned a Security and Abstract Company in Plainview, was a member of the Masonic Lodge and Scottish Rites, and was a Deacon of the Baptist Church. As a faithful member of his church, he also served on numerous committees. After retirement, Frank and Barbara traveled and were able to provide support to missionaries throughout the United States for 10 years.

Left to cherish his memory are his wife of 71 years, Barbara; his children, Bonnie Morse (Steve) of San Marcos, Beverly Tyler (Marvin) of Cary, N.C., Brenda Baker of Kingsland, and Bethany Wilcox (Ron) of Canyon Lake; eight grandchildren; and nine great-grandchildren.
